Angel: Old Friends #3
In *Angel: Old Friends #3* (2006), Gunn, Angel, Spike, and Illyria encounter what appear to be their late friends Fred and Wesley—only to realize they’re being deceived by impostors, echoing a previous trick that fooled Spike. With the truth unraveling, the group races to warn Lorne, only to find not one, but two of him, setting off a new wave of unease. Written by Jeff Mariotte and illustrated by David Messina and Elena Casagrande, with colors by Davide Amici and letters by Tom B. Long, the cover by David Messina captures the eerie tension perfectly.
